PUTRAJAYA: Hannah Yeoh, Minister in the Prime Minister's Department (Federal Territories), has been tasked with addressing inquiries and clarifications surrounding the suspension of former Prime Minister Datuk Seri Najib Razak's pardon application, according to Azalina Othman Said. The Minister clarified that she was not the minister accountable for the Pardons Board; instead, the Legal Affairs Division (BHEUU) operates as its secretariat under her ministry.

However, at the state level, the Pardons Board comprises representatives from the minister and the menteri besar, with BHEUU serving as the secretariat for each state's board. When asked about the reasons behind the deferral and the subsequent new deadline, Yeoh stated that she lacked any information and therefore could not provide answers.

The suggestion for the government to clarify the reason for the delay in reviewing Najib's application gained momentum after Pas secretary-general Datuk Seri Takiyuddin Hassan demanded an immediate explanation, citing the matter as of public interest.
